Obverse description Central view in relief of the Edinburgh International Exhibition building with flanking trees and a hot air balloon in the upper field. A legend curves around the upper border reading INTERNATIONAL EXHIBITION OF INDUSTRY SCIENCE AND ART, with the inscription UNDER THE PATRONAGE OF HER MOST GRACIOUS MAJESTY THE QUEEN appearing below the building, and EDINBURGH 1886 at the base. The border is decorated with a foliate ornamental band.
